Football Recap: Southern Guilford Storm vs. Northeast Guilford Rams

Friday just wasn't the day for Southern Guilford's offense. They came up short against the Northeast Guilford Rams on Friday, falling 26-0. While losing is never fun, the Storm can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' North Carolina football rankings (they are ranked 278th, while the Rams are ranked 109th).

Even if they lost, Southern Guilford's defense still kept up the pressure with four sacks. The team can thank two different players for their defensive prowess: Kaleb 'Mike' Lindsay and Tony Robinson, who each picked up 0.5 sacks apiece.

JaQuez Crawford went supernova For Northeast Guilford., throwing for 144 yards and three touchdowns while completing 84.6% of his passes, and also punching in one TD on the ground.

This is the second loss in a row for Southern Guilford and nudges their season record down to 2-4. As for Northeast Guilford, their win was their third stra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 5-1.
